John Boye’s FC Metz secures qualification to the French ligue 1

27/04/2019

Ghana’s John Boye played the entire duration yesterday pairing Zambian Stophila Sunzu in the heart of defence as FC Metz won 1-2 over Red Star away from home, thanks to Opa Nguetta’s winner in the dying moments of the game.

That crucial away victory confirmed their promotion to the French ligue 1 with three games to spell. They are currently lying top of the French ligue 2 log with 75 points followed by Brest on the second position with 68 points.

Metz were relegated back to the French ligue 2 in the 2017/18 season after exhibiting a poor output in the league that season and this sent them backwards. They did some additions to their squad and just after one season, FC Metz are back to the French top flight.

The French side secured the signature of John Boye from Turkish side Sivasspor even before the commencement of the 2018/19 season. The partnership between John Boye and Zambian Stophilla Sunzu in the central defence has been sensational throughout the season having conceded only 22 goals out of the 35 games played so far in the French Ligue 2.
